// Build agents in the Moorfell pool drift up to 40s apart;
// NTP sync was disabled on the older images. Signed requests
// to the Latchford artifact service reject anything outside a
// 30s window, so we stamp requests with server time fetched
// at client init rather than local time. Do not remove that
// fetch. The client authenticates to Latchford with the key below.

gateway credential: zpat7_wu4aBVX

Alert: HighLogSamplingDrop — ChatterbusGateway. This fires when adaptive log sampling on the Chatterbus service drops more than 90% of plugin-emitted log lines for ten consecutive minutes. Plugin authors should note that sampled-out lines are unrecoverable, so diagnostic events must use the structured events API instead of plain logs. Sampling tiers, exemption rules, and the request process for higher quotas are described here:

operations page: https://confluence.lumiclabs.internal/projects/display/browse/projects/b6be

- [ ] **Websocket reconnect fix (Larkspool 1.7.3)** — Verify the client no longer drops subscriptions after idle reconnects. Test against the Dunmor staging broker: force a disconnect, wait 90 seconds, confirm message flow resumes without a manual refresh. Sign off in the checklist only after both browsers pass. The candidate build is identified by the token below.

session token of fawep-tageg = htk4_82d8

Context: Ardenfell line margins slipped three points over two quarters. Drivers: input steel costs, aggressive discounting at the Westmoor branch, and a stale price book. Proposal: uplift list prices four percent, tighten discount authority to regional level, sunset the two lowest-margin SKUs. Risk: volume loss at Halverton accounts, estimated under two percent. Decision requested at Thursday's review. Modelling assumptions are in the appendix pack. The commercial reasoning leadership wants kept close is noted directly below.

board note of tajop-yajof: The finance team signed off on a budget of $77.6 million for Project Pramir.